  • Grief and Coping Mechanisms for Coparenting Relationships

    10 DEC 2021 · In today's podcast we go over grieving. Grieving your old life, grieving a nuclear family and even grieving job opportunities missed by being a mother. From there we talk about how different people cope and coping mechanisms you might experience in a coparenting relationship. Along with the line between giving grace to someone who's hurting and setting boundaries.

  • Lindsey Adams - Understanding emotions that come with coparenting

    4 MAY 2021 · In this episode we interview therapist Lindsey Adams - LCSW. We talk about the different emotions that come with co-parenting and splitting time with a child. We learn how to cope and handle the hard situations co-parenting brings to us. Lindsey provides us with a freebie transition plan to help kids go from one house to the other. Link down below!
